I'm finding that it's just easier to write down the calories as I go and not what I ate. I have a little pad that stays on the kitchen counter and I write down the calories for each day and then I average 2 weeks worth. I also write down my weight at the beginning of each 2 week session. The first couple of weeks, I was averaging about 1600 cals. a day but now I'm down to 1200 a day. It's not quite as hard now....maybe my stomach has shrunk. I'm trying to focus on how I'm going to maintain my loss this time. I don't want to gain all this back...guess I'm going to have to keep up with my calories from here on out.
